My work here highlights the three main styles I offer to brides in Bangalore and Mangalore.
Custom Storytelling & Portraits
This is my signature style. If you want to include your love story—like the place you first met, your proposal date, or specific monuments—I work with you via a pre-wedding consultation to design a layout that includes these details. We can even blend architectural elements, like the city skylines I've drawn for previous clients.
Traditional Rajasthani Mehendi
For the bride who loves detail, I offer traditional Rajasthani designs. These are dense, intricate, and packed with classic motifs like the doli (palanquin), peacocks, and elephants. These designs usually cover hands up to the elbows and feet up to the mid-calf, ensuring you have that iconic bridal look.
Classic Floral & Geometric Designs
If you prefer something lighter but still elegant, I love creating Indo-Arabic fusion designs. We play with negative space, floral vines, and geometric grids. These designs are perfect if you want a clean, modern look without dense, figurative work.
